Q: Is 581,229 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 581,229 is a composite number.

Why is 581,229 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 581,229 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 11 19 27 33 57 99 103 171 209 297 309 513 627 927 1,133 1,881 1,957 2,781 3,399 5,643 5,871 10,197 17,613 21,527 30,591 52,839 64,581 193,743 and 581,229, with no remainder.

Since 581,229 cannot be divided by just 1 and 581,229, it is a composite number.
